Adaptive Focal-Plane Detector Arrays for Optical Communications

Arrays of photon-counting detectors and associated digital signal processors have been proposed for receivers in optical communication systems in which the optical signals propagate through the atmosphere and are relatively weak upon reception. The digital signal processor would execute algorithms that adapt the overall responses of the receivers to the temporally varying photon counts of the individual detectors in such a manner as to reduce the deleterious effect of atmospheric turbulence.
